A. de Guibert is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Materials Chemistry and Automotive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, A. de Guibert has authored 22 papers receiving a total of 2.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 14 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ering, 7 papers in Materials Chemistry and 6 papers in Automotive Engineering. Recurrent topics in A. de Guibert's work include Advancements in Battery Materials (10 papers), Advanced Battery Technologies Research (6 papers) and Advanced Battery Materials and Technologies (4 papers). A. de Guibert is often cited by papers focused on Advancements in Battery Materials (10 papers), Advanced Battery Technologies Research (6 papers) and Advanced Battery Materials and Technologies (4 papers). A. de Guibert collaborates with scholars based in France, Spain and Germany. A. de Guibert's co-authors include M. Rosa Palacín, M. Figlarz, F. Fiévet, J.J. Braconnier, J.F. Laurent, Jan Luiz Leonardi, Claude Delmas, P. Biensan, Jean-Paul Pérès and Francis Perton and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, Chemistry of Materials and Journal of The Electrochemical Society.
